Creating Multiple Choice Questions
Multiple Choice (M/C) questions present a statement or question with a list of possible answers, in which respondents can choose the best possible answer.
Take the following steps to create a Multiple Choice (MC) question

Step One: Access a Question Library, Quiz or Survey
Questions can be created in a Question Library, Quiz or Survey. For a Quiz, it is recommended to first create questions in the Question Library, then import them into the Quiz. For additional information see the following guides, then return to take the next step:

Step Two: Create a Multiple Choice Question
1. From New select Multiple Choice
Step Three: Enter Question Details and Save
Enter your question details
- Enter Question Text
- Enter (a) Answer Options, (b) delete answers, (c) add answers, then select the (d) Correct Answer
- Tick Randomise answer order, to display answer options in a different order for individual students.
- Assign Default Points for the correct answer
- Select question Options (feedback, hint, short description, custom weights and enumeration)
– see Customising Question - View how the question will be displayed to students
- When complete select one of the save options
- Save and New – save the question, then create a new True/False question
- Save and Copy – save the question, then create a copy of the current questions
- Save – save question and return to question library, quiz or survey
On returning to the Question Library, Quiz or Survey, review your questions. When complete select Done Editing Questions.
